Output 08f42a939d11564a6798e674c90e9e352e5db2c968781f7fe6e95254c330d026:1

value
31555925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 830ae61742024069cffab8976754b6799444d7fe OP_EQUAL
address
3DduVwBHiYDUjKjneHVfHQoeoUCbzaXko7
transaction
08f42a939d11564a6798e674c90e9e352e5db2c968781f7fe6e95254c330d026